Finding a Yacht Medic Position

yacht medic is a crucial crew member responsible for medical care, emergency response, and health management aboard luxury yachts. This role requires a strong medical background, crisis management skills, and the ability to work independently in remote locations. For healthcare professionals looking to transition into yachting, securing a private yacht medic position requires a combination of medical certifications, maritime training, and networkingwithin the industry.

The Role of a Yacht Medic

yacht medic provides immediate medical assistance and ongoing healthcare management for the owner, guests, and crew. Their duties include treating minor injuries, handling medical emergencies, and managing first aid supplies. On larger yachts, they may coordinate with onshore medical teams and arrange emergency evacuations when necessary.

Beyond emergency care, yacht medics often oversee crew health and wellness, including administering vaccinations, conducting health screenings, and ensuring compliance with maritime health regulations. Some may also take on additional responsibilities, such as assisting in dive operations, maintaining onboard hygiene standards, or supporting other crew departments when medical attention is not required.

Qualifications & Certifications Required

To qualify for a yacht medic position, candidates must have a recognized medical qualification, such as:

  • Paramedic, EMT, Nurse (RN), or Doctor (MD/DO) certification.
  • STCW Basic Safety Training (mandatory for all yacht crew).
  • ENG1 Medical Certificate (proving fitness for work at sea).
  • Advanced First Aid & Trauma Training (such as MCA Proficiency in Medical Care or Wilderness Medical Training).
  • Diving & Hyperbaric Medicine Training (highly valued for yachts operating in dive-heavy regions).
  • Maritime Security & Crisis Management Training (beneficial for high-risk travel areas).

Additional training in telemedicine, tropical disease prevention, and medical logistics can make candidates more competitive.

Salary Expectations for Yacht Medics

Salaries vary based on yacht size, medical expertise, and additional responsibilities:

  • 30m – 50m (100ft – 165ft) yachts: $4,500 – $7,000 per month.
  • 50m – 80m (165ft – 260ft) yachts: $7,000 – $12,000 per month.
  • 80m+ (260ft+) superyachts: $12,000 – $20,000+ per month.

Many yacht medics also receive additional benefits, such as rotational schedules, extended leave, and emergency response bonuses.

How to Stand Out as a Yacht Medic Candidate

To secure a top yacht medic role, candidates should highlight their ability to work in isolated conditions and handle high-pressure medical situations without direct hospital support. Experience in remote medicine, offshore emergency response, and hyperbaric treatments can make a candidate more desirable.

Professionals transitioning from military medicine, expedition healthcare, or remote paramedicine are particularly well-suited for private yacht medic roles. Strong interpersonal skills and the ability to integrate with the crew are also essential, as yacht medics often serve in a dual capacity, assisting with safety training or general yacht operations when not treating medical cases.
